
The Sandhills Game Land and the sprawling Sand Hills dominate the northern landscape of this region, which straddles the border between the Carolinas. This 1980s-era documentation highlights a critical transportation corridor where the Seaboard Coast Line Railroad and Southern Railway intersect at Hamlet, a town whose identity was forged by these rail networks. The map tracks the winding course of the Lumber River and the Great Pee Dee River, showing how water dictated the placement of early settlements and industry near Blewett Falls Lake.
